About the Club
For nearly 70 years, Boys & Girls Clubs of Bellevue has been committed to providing safe places for Bellevue’s youth when they are not in school. Targeting the neighborhoods that need us most, Clubs ensure all youth have equal access to life-enhancing programming focused on academics, health, and leadership. At the Club, our mission is to enable all young people, especially those who need us most, to reach their full potential as productive, caring, responsible citizens.
Be a Leader in Youth Development
A Youth Development Professional (YDP) directly impacts the lives of our Club members by engaging in safe, interactive programs and learning experiences. The role assists in the daily delivery of a wide variety of developmentally appropriate youth programs and activities such as Education & Career Development, Sports & Recreation, Character & Leadership Development, Homework Support, and Specialized Initiatives.
A YDP is a self-motivated and positive individual who can balance an energetic, fun youth- focused atmosphere with professionalism and maturity. A YDP serves as a role model for all Club Members and is expected to participate in all activities and motivate and inspire our youth to engage as well.
